High school diploma or General Education Degree (GED). One year of related experience or training preferred. Responsibilities

Manage the day-to-day collections of a portfolio of credit lines and consumer and personal loans, both secured and unsecured. Maintain knowledge of applicable state and federal regulations related to collections and ensure compliance with Bank policies and procedures. Prepare files as an account progresses in delinquency and make recommendations to management as to the required action to secure possession of collateral and/or payment of past due amounts. Initiate outbound and receive inbound calls related to the collection of delinquent accounts. Reduce delinquency, prevent repossessions and/or foreclosure, and minimize charge-offs/charge downs on assigned accounts. Determine reason for non-payment and perform skip tracing to locate customers for which contact information is not established. Review bank systems (e.g., FIS/IBS, Image Centre) to determine the scope of the customer relationship and facilitate collection efforts. Prepare necessary documentation for modifications, extensions, and file evaluation. Negotiate payment arrangements with borrowers. Maintain detailed tracking logs on all accounts as the collection process progresses. Process GL and Payment Tickets when payments are received. Research and resolve billing and/or payment disputes on assigned accounts. Verify "Proof of Insurance" for collateralized loans as needed. Order appraisals when appropriate. Analyze loan/collateral files to recommend appropriate action. Review personal credit and asset reports to determine appropriate strategy. Organize and prepare files for repossession and/or foreclosure referral. Make appropriate file notations for all correspondence and events in the Intellect system. Other Requirements
